Your Easy One Pan Balsamic Chicken Recipe
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 cups cherry tomatoes
- 1/2 cup balsamic vinegar
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h basil leaves for garnish
- Optional: Mozzarella or feta cheese (for a cheesy version)
Serves 4–6 people
Standard portions → 4 servings
Slightly smaller portions → up to 6 servings
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C), because we all want that perfect roast!
- In a small bowl, whisk together the balsamic vinegar, olive oil, minced garlic, oregano,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. It’s going to smell so good!
- In a large oven-safe skillet (cast iron works best), heat a bit of olive oil over medium-high heat. Let’s get sizzling!
- Season the chicken breasts with salt and pepper on both sides. Once the skillet is hot, add the chicken. Sear each side for about 4-5 minutes until you see that beautiful golden brown.
- Remove the chicken from the skillet—don’t worry, we aren’t done yet! Add those lovely cherry tomatoes to the same skillet and sauté for about 2-3 minutes until they start to soften.
- Now, place the seared chicken back into the skillet with the tomatoes. It’s starting to look like dinner!
- Pour the balsamic mixture over everything, making sure each piece is nicely coated. You’ve got this!
- If you’re feeling fancy, sprinkle some cheese on top of the chicken now.
- Transfer that gorgeous skillet to the pre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es. Make sure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) before pulling it out.
- Once it’s done, let it rest for 5 minutes. Garnish with fresh basil leaves for that pop of flavor and color!
- Serve the chicken with the roasted tomatoes, drizzling some of that scrumptious balsamic sauce over the top. Dig in and enjoy this fantastic meal!
Practical & Valuable Tips
- For easy cleanup, line your pan with parchment paper even if it’s oven-safe.
- If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Perfect for lunch!
- If you want a little kick, add some red pepper flakes to your balsamic mixture—spice things up!

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I use frozen chicken breasts? Yes, but make sure to thaw them completely before cooking for even results.
- Can I make this dish ahead of time? Absolutely! You can prep it earlier in the day and bake it just before serving.
- What sides do you recommend? I love serving it over steamed rice, quinoa, or even a fresh garden salad for a complete meal.
- Can I use different types of vinegar? Sure! If you have red wine vinegar or apple cider vinegar, feel free to swap it in.
- How can I tell if the chicken is cooked through?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ature, which should reach 165°F (74°C).
